LWCO troubleshooting

jim_14
Member Posts: 271
<strong>I have McDonnel Miller series 67 manual LWCO. Its about 7 years old, and while i didnt religously blow it down every 2 weeks, i have done it at least once a month since it was installed.
Last year I noticed when I tested it while my steam boiler was running, it did not shut down. I suspect it might be the float.
Is there a way to fix this? (force water up the discharge pipe?)
I was also thinking of checking the electrical connection thats made directly to this unit with a digital VOM. What voltage reading should I get?
Any help/suggestions greatly appreciated</strong>

renewing the lwco
if the lwco is not shutting off the burner, when the valve is opened; then the most likely cause would be a stuck float.
the lwco needs to be taken apart, inspected, and perhaps rebuilt, using a kit available from the manufacturer. fortunately, for perhaps the most important part of your system, it is a simply mechanism.--nbc0
